- The distance between Sioux Lookout, On, Canada and King George Island, South Shetland Islands, Antarctica is approximately 12,822 km or 7,968 mi.
- To reach Sioux Lookout, On in this distance one would set out from King George Island, South Shetland Islands bearing 337.3°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Sioux Lookout, On bearing 343.7° or NNW .
- Sioux Lookout, On has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as King George Island, South Shetland Islands has a tundra climate (ET).
- The mean annual temperature is 3.5 °C (6.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 29.2 °C (52.6°F) more in Sioux Lookout, On.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 87.7 mm (3.5 in) less which is equivalent to 87.7 l/m² (2.15 US gal/ft²) or 877,000 l/ha (93,757 US gal/ac) less. About 8/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 12.7° higher in Sioux Lookout, On than in King George Island, South Shetland Islands.
